During her stint in the house, Shilpa Shirodkar made strong connections with fellow contestants like Vivian Dsena, Karan Veer Mehra and Chum Durang.
Shilpa Shirodkar gained widespread recognition after her stint in Salman Khan's controversial reality show, Bigg Boss 18. Her journey inside the house for 103 days was no less than a roller-coaster ride with several emotional ups and downs. She built strong connections with fellow contestants like Vivian Dsena, Karan Veer Mehra and Chum Durang, that she continues to maintain even after coming out of the house.
Recently, during an interaction with actress Gauahar Khan, Shilpa reflected on her memorable experience in Bigg Boss 18 and shared that the journey changed her in ways she never expected. She said, 'I didn't win the trophy, but I believe the 103 days I spent in the Bigg Boss house were life-changing and the best experience I've ever had. I mean, if I ever get the chance in life again, I'd want to go back."
Gauahar, on the other hand, looked surprised and added, 'You're one of the few people who say that, because most people say no. It happened once, and we're never going back." Replying to this, Shilpa stated, 'Karan always said that this is your trial period, Bigg Boss. I kept explaining things to him. Now that you understand the game, please call him in the following season."
Further, speaking about how the show had a positive impact on her life, Shilpa continued, 'That house has taught me so much, and that journey will remain extremely close to my heart. Mainly because it allowed me to recognise that the person I am is the perfect person. I do not care what people think of me."
Shilpa also revealed that she had always been a fan of the show. 'I used to be the only person in the home watching Bigg Boss. I always told my husband that one day I'd go inside that house. When the call arrived, it was like magic," she said.
Karan Veer Mehra emerged as the winner of Bigg Boss 18, while Vivian D'Sena was the first Runner-Up.
Coming back to Shilpa, she has appeared in a number of films including Kishen Kanhaiya, Aankhen, Gopi Kishan, Khuda Gawah, Mrityudand and others. She decided to leave the film industry, following her marriage to Apresh Ranjit in 2000.

Sangram Singh and Payal Rohatgi have been a part of the entertainment world for many years now. Recently, the couple made headlines after speculations of their divorce began. However, later Sangram rubbished these rumors, claiming all is well in their paradise. Now, the wrestler recently opened up on the challenges they have been facing in planning a family. Sangram shared their struggle, which they have been facing in their surrogacy journey. Sangram Singh shares his and Payal Rohatgi's struggle with surrogacy In conversation with Zoom, Sangram Singh opened up on his and Payal Rohatgi's journey of surrogacy and even shared the importance of freezing eggs. He mentioned that freezing eggs can help women to conceive later in their life. Sangram said, "We didn't know this before. So that's one area where women have a slight biological disadvantage." The Bigg Boss 7 fame mentioned how scams are happening in the medical industry, and many doctors ask for money or suggest other procedures. Sangram added, "We tried very hard, put in a lot of effort. I'm still looking for the right doctor so we can proceed with surrogacy the proper way." The wrestler mentioned how they are genuinely struggling in their surrogacy journey, so they are finding a good doctor as they have met many wrong ones. Recently, the couple were in the news as it was said that they are parting ways after 3 years of marriage. This news emerged after Payal Rohatgi announced her decision to resign from the post of director of Sangram Singh Charitable Foundation, citing personal reasons. However, when Sangram was asked about it, he told ETimes TV, "There is no talk of divorce between us. We have been together for 14 years and will always be." For the uninformed, Payal and Sangram tied the wedding knot in 2022 in an intimate ceremony. They got engaged on February 27, 2014 and then got married in July 2022. Workwise, Sangram Singh became a household name after his stint in Bigg Boss Season 7. Meanwhile, Payal Rohatgi has been a part of numerous TV shows like Khatron Ke Khiladi 1, Bigg Boss 2 and more.

Amid controversies, Elvish Yadav said he finds strength in the unwavering support of his family. From becoming the first wildcard to have won Bigg Boss to constantly making headlines post the victory, Elvish Yadav's journey has been anything but smooth. Apart from the household recognition, the fame also brought a share of turbulence in his life, which he was not prepared for. In a recent chat, the MTV Roadies XX fame addressed the emotional toll of the ongoing controversies, adding that the outcomes often leave him questioning whether stardom is a burden. In a conversation with Pinkvilla, Elvish Yadav said, 'Farak padta hai… Roz sochta hu jo cheezein kari nahi, voh karni pad rahi hai ('It does affect me. Every day I find myself dealing with things I never actually did)." Talking further, Elvish did not hold back as he expressed how the impact of being in constant public scrutiny. He added, 'Kabhi kabhi sochta hu… 'Itna famous hona gunaah ho gaya kya? Mere se bhi toh famous log hai voh khush hai, mere sath aisa kyu hai (Sometimes I wonder, is being famous a crime? There are people even more famous than me, and they seem happy — so why is this happening to me?" Amid the chaos and controversies, Elvish Yadav finds strength in the unwavering support system of his family as he said, 'Parivaar mera humesha mere sath khada raha." He also emphasised that his family's trust in him stems from the fact that they believe he is on the right path. 'Vo khush hai joh mai kar rha hu life mai," he continued. However, he acknowledged that his family also gets hurt when baseless accusations are levied against him. Elvish stated, 'Bas thode dukhi ho jaate hai jab aise ilzaam lag jaate hai." Always looking at the bigger picture, Elvish admitted that the challenges have taught him a lot, contributing to his personal growth. 'Mature ho gaya mai time se pehle (I have matured before my time)," he claimed. As the controversies swirl and attention remains fixed on him, Elvish Yadav continues to shine with his work and achievements.
